San Patricio Electric Cooperative is proud to once again sponsor TWO local high school students from its service area to participate in Youth Tour, June 11-19, 2023.
Youth Tour is a chaperoned, all-expenses-paid trip to the nation’s capital. Our statewide association, Texas Electric Cooperatives, coordinates the trip. Students selected for this opportunity will join more than 150 of their peers from Texas and some 1,900 other students from across the U.S. on this trip of a lifetime.
The trip starts with a day in Austin, where students tour the state Capitol, Bob Bullock Texas State History Museum and Texas State Cemetery. They then fly to Washington for an action-packed week that includes tours of historic sites, museums and congressional offices, where they meet with their U.S. representatives. Other highlights of the trip include a wreath-laying ceremony at the Tomb of the Unknown Soldier and an evening cruise on the Potomac River.
